Hi all,

I am building cargo-vet from link: https://github.com/mozilla/cargo-veton target board having riscv64 platform, with gcc-10.2.0 and glibc-3.2.

previous i was facing issue of ring v0.16.20 that is resolved after changing inside source path-.cargo/registry/src/github.com-1ecc6299db9ec823/ring-0.16.20

now ring issue is resolved and getting output-

After ring build i want to build cargo-vet when i am running cargo build inside cargo-vet source, its giving error-

root@kush-Linux-1:~/cargo-vet# cargo build   
error: failed to download `ring v0.16.20`

Caused by:
  unable to get packages from source

Caused by:
  failed to find ring v0.16.20 in path source
note: this is an unexpected cargo internal error
note: we would appreciate a bug report: https://github.com/rust-lang/cargo/issues/
note: cargo 1.65.0 (4bc8f24d3 2022-10-20)
I checked inside Cargo.lock-

Can anyone suggest me to build cargo-vet on riscv64 target board.

linking the issue you filed on the ring project to add support for this platform as that is what would need to be resolved first:
